[[http://www.uniprot.org/uniprot/ | [[http://www.uniprot.org/uniprot/PAPE_ECOLX PAPE_ECOLX]] Repeated PapE subunits make up the thin (2 nm in diameter) tip fibrillum of the pilus. Subunits are arranged in a open helical conformation. Pili with a defective papE gene have low adhesive capacity or none; however, the binding property of the whole cell is not affected. Pili are polar filaments radiating from the surface of the bacterium to a length of 0.5-1.5 micrometers and numbering 100-300 per cell, and enable bacteria to colonize the epithelium of specific host organs. | ||
